Gutter rerouting services involve adjusting the path of existing gutter systems to better manage water runoff and prevent damage to a property. This process typically includes removing the current gutters and installing new ones that direct water away from the foundation, walls, and landscaping. The goal is to improve water flow efficiency and reduce the risk of water pooling or overflowing during heavy rains. Professionals who specialize in gutter rerouting assess the property’s landscape and drainage patterns to design a system that effectively directs water to appropriate drainage areas.

These services address common problems such as basement flooding, foundation erosion, and landscape damage caused by improper water drainage. When gutters are improperly positioned or unable to handle large volumes of water, excess moisture can seep into the building’s foundation or cause soil erosion around the property. Gutter rerouting helps mitigate these issues by redirecting water to designated drainage zones, such as storm drains or dry wells, thereby protecting the structural integrity of the building and maintaining landscape stability.

Properties that often utilize gutter rerouting include residential homes, especially those with complex or uneven terrain, as well as commercial buildings with large roof spans. Older properties with outdated gutter systems may also benefit from rerouting to improve water management. Additionally, properties situated on sloped lots or near sensitive landscaping features frequently require rerouting services to prevent water from pooling or causing damage to gardens, walkways, or other outdoor structures.

Professionals offering gutter rerouting services typically evaluate the existing system and property layout to recommend the most effective solutions. They may install new downspouts, extend existing gutters, or reposition outlets to ensure proper water flow. This service is suitable for property owners seeking to enhance drainage performance, prevent water-related damage, or adapt their gutter system to changes in landscape or property use. Cost Range - Gutter rerouting services typically cost between $300 and $1,200, depending on the length of rerouting needed and the complexity of the property. For example, rerouting gutters on a small home may be closer to $300, while larger or multi-story homes could reach $1,200 or more.

Factors Influencing Price - The overall cost varies based on the number of downspouts, the type of materials used, and the accessibility of the rerouting area. Additional work such as minor repairs or modifications can also impact the final cost, often adding a few hundred dollars.

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Clover, SC, can expect to pay around $600 for gutter rerouting services. This estimate includes labor, materials, and any minor adjustments required during the process.

Cost Variability - Prices for gutter rerouting services can vary significantly based on the local contractor chosen and specific project requirements. It is advisable to cont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to individual properties.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
